Background Peppermint (Mentha piperita) is a perennial herb celebrated for its cool, invigorating scent and its long-standing reputation as a digestive and stimulating companion. A natural hybrid of spearmint (Mentha spicata) and water mint (Mentha aquatica), this plant has been cherished for generations for its ability to provide quick sensory refreshment and support physical vitality. … Read More “Peppermint (Mentha piperita)” »

Background Essential oils are not singular, simple substances. They are complex combinations of dozens, sometimes hundreds, of naturally occurring chemical constituents. These constituents are grouped into “chemical families” based on their molecular structure.
